- Contents
-
- Preamble: In the midst of the world, or, why deconstruct Christianity? / Jean-Luc Nancy -- Re-opening the question of religion : dis-enclosure of religion and modernity in the philosophy of Jean-Luc Nancy / Alena Alexandrova, Ignaas Devisch, Laurens ten Kate, and Aukje van Rooden -- pt. I. Christianity and secularization, or, how are we to think a deconstruction of Christianity? Intermezzo / Ignaas Devisch -- The self-deconstruction of Christianity / François Raffoul -- Deconstruction or destruction? Comments on Jean-Luc Nancy's theory of Christianity / Marc De Kesel -- Sense, existence, and justice, or, how are we to live in a secular world? / Ignaas Devisch an Kathleen Vandeputte -- Between all and nothing : the affective dimension of political bonds / Theo W.A. de Wit -- pt. II. Monotheism, God. Intermezzo / Laurens ten Kate -- Winke : divine topoi in Nancy, Hölderlin, and Heidegger / Hent de Vries -- God passing by : presence and absence in monotheism and atheism / Laurens ten Kate -- Thinking alterity -- in one or two? Nancy's Christianity compared with Lyotard's Judaism / Frans van Peperstraten --
- The excess of reason and the return of religion : transcendence of Christian monotheism in Nancy's Dis-enclosure / Donald Loose -- pt. III. Creation, myth, sense, poiēsis. Intermezzo / Aukje van Rooden -- "My God, my God, why hast thou forsaken me?" Demythologized prayer, or, the poetic invocation of God / Aukje van Rooden -- Literary creation, creation ex nihilo / Michel Lisse -- The God between / Anne O'Byrne -- The immemorial : the deconstruction of Christianity, starting from "Visitation: of Christian painting" / Daniela Calabrò -- pt. IV. Body, image, incarnation, art. Intermezzo / Alena Alexandrova -- Incarnation and infinity / Ian James -- Ontology of creation : the onto-aisthetics of Jean-Luc Nancy / Boyan Manchev -- Distinct art / Alena Alexandrova -- The dis-enclosure of contemporary art : an underpinning work / Federico Ferrari -- On dis-enclosure and its gesture, adoration : a concluding dialogue with Jean-Luc Nancy / Jean-Luc Nancy and the editors
